2025 Tour Championship
The 2025 Sportsbet.io Tour Championship took place from March 31 to April 6 at Manchester Central in Manchester, England. It was the 17th ranking event of the 2024–25 season and the last of three Players Series events. The tournament featured the top 12 players on the one-year ranking list, with the top four seeds going straight to the quarter-finals. All matches were the best of 19 frames. The total prize fund was £500,000, with the winner earning £150,000.
Defending champion Mark Williams was knocked out in the first round by Ding Junhui. John Higgins won the title, defeating Mark Selby 10–8 in the final. This was Higgins’ first Tour Championship win and the 33rd ranking title of his career; it also marked the 100th ranking title won by a member of the Class of ’92.
The event produced 39 centuries in total, with Higgins making a 144 break in the semi-final against Barry Hawkins. The final itself featured eight centuries, tying the record for most centuries in a best-of-19 frame match.
In the knockout rounds, Hawkins beat Trump in the quarter-finals, Higgins defeated Xiao Guodong, and Selby beat Ding Junhui to reach the semi-finals. Higgins then beat Hawkins 10–7 in the semi-final, while Selby defeated Ding 10–2. Higgins’s dramatic comeback in the final saw him from 8–5 down to win 10–8.
